GEORGE TOWN, Feb 13 (Bernama) -- A total of 200 students from two schools in Penang have been selected to receive aid through the Titipan Kasih Back to School Programme, organised by the National Higher Education Fund Corporation (PTPTN) in collaboration with Harian Metro.
The students from Sekolah Kebangsaan (SK) Bukit Gelugor and Sekolah Menengah Kebangsaan (SMK) Datuk Haji Mohamed Nor Ahmad received school uniforms and bags at a ceremony held at SK Bukit Gelugor here today.
According to PTPTN chairman Datuk Seri Norliza Abdul Rahim, the corporation had provided RM37,000 in school supply aid to help ease the financial burden on parents preparing for the start of the 2025 school session next Monday.
She explained that the Titipan Kasih Back to School programme was part of PTPTN’s annual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) initiatives and was in its second year of implementation, in collaboration with Harian Metro.
“These two schools were chosen due to the critical issue of urban poverty. We hope that the assistance provided will ease the burden on parents as their children begin the new school session.
“It is hoped that this initiative will continue and that more parties will come forward to help, particularly those from the underprivileged. We do not want any student to drop out because of financial difficulties,” she said after officiating the programme.
Present at the event were Harian Metro Group editor and Titipan Kasih Project chairman Husain Jahit; Penang deputy director of education (Student Development Sector) Mohamad Said Ibrahim; Media Prima’s Group Corporate Communications Department and the Group Chairman’s Office general manager Azlan Abdul Aziz; PTPTN corporate communications and marketing senior general manager Wan Zawiah Wan Abu Bakar; and PTPTN Penang state director Muhammad Muhsin Abdul Rahman.
Norliza stated that, in addition to the school supply aid, Media Prima Berhad had generously donated RM20,000, with each student receiving RM100, which would be credited to their National Education Savings Scheme (Simpan SSPN) Prime account.
“This programme also reflects PTPTN’s commitment to making education accessible to all. We firmly believe that every student deserves an equal chance to succeed, and we hope our efforts will not only alleviate the financial burden on underprivileged families but also motivate children to begin the school year with renewed confidence and hope,” she said.
Meanwhile, Husain expressed hope that the donation would help cultivate a culture of saving among students from a young age, enabling them to plan their educational journey more wisely.
“The initiative, implemented by Harian Metro, also reflects Media Prima Berhad’s commitment to giving back to society. Through various programmes, we aim to continuously make a positive impact on the well-being and quality of life of the community,” he said.
Norlaili Kasim Baba, 52, from Jelutong, said that the assistance was a great relief as it helped reduce the expenses for her children’s school supplies, especially with Ramadan and Syawal approaching, which would require substantial spending.
“This programme has also made me realise the importance of saving for my children’s education through Simpan SSPN. I didn't know about this savings fund before, but from now on, I will start saving for their future,” said the mother of two.
Mohd Fauzi Wa Daud, 42, expressed his gratitude for the efforts made by PTPTN and Harian Metro, noting that their assistance significantly eased the burden on those in the B40 group in meeting their children’s schooling needs.
“I have two kids still in school, and the cost of buying uniforms and supplies is quite high, so the donation I received today is a huge help,” he said.
